About the role and our team

We are looking for an enthusiastic and experienced Chartered Planner to join our team as a Principal Planning Officer within the Department of Environment, Food and Agriculture on the Isle of Man.

Within this role you will contribute to our ambitious Programme for Government, to ensure Planning helps to drive sustainable economic growth, respond to changing population pressures, and keep the Island a special place to live and work. 

You will manage a personal workload of cases relating to a range of developments involving town centre redevelopments, new housing estates, rural building conversions, tourist sites and minerals and waste. As part of this, you will have the opportunity to present to the Planning Committee and represent the Department at appeal hearings.

Using your knowledge and leadership skills you will line manage two officers and provide advice and support to other members of the team, and determine applications under delegated powers.

About the Island and relocating

The Isle of Man has a unique and very special environment. It is the only country-wide Biosphere Reserve, has the world’s longest running continuous parliament and is home to the famous TT Road Races.

Here you can enjoy a fantastic quality of life, and an excellent work-life balance! There are plenty of opportunities for outdoor activities; so if you like walking, mountain biking, sailing or kayaking, you’ll have lots of places to explore!

There are also lots of great cafes, bars and restaurants, and you can enjoy the Island’s real sense of community. The island is well connected to the UK, and you’ll also benefit from low income tax rates (20% maximum rate).
